A few suggestions for using Salted Caramel Sauce straight from the Halen Môn site are –
- Core a few apples and fill with caramel sauce. Add a splash of whisky, cover with foil and bake until the caramel is molten and the apples are soft.
- Spread a thin layer over a sweet biscuit base before topping with chocolate ganache and refrigerating. Sprinkle a little Halen Môn Sea salt on before serving.
- Mix with Greek yoghurt before freezing in ice lolly moulds.
- Toss chopped parsnips in Salted Caramel Sauce and orange for an indulgent winter side dish.
An award winning sauce
Salted Caramel Sauce was awarded 2 stars at the Great taste awards, so you know this is going to be good! Halen Môn produce their sea salt in Anglesey, Wales using hand harvesting techniques. From a salt discovered in a saucepan left to boil dry, it is now one of the worlds most premium salts. It was on the table at the London 2012 Olympics and is part of the menu at the Fat Duck restaurant. Other sweet Halen Môn products we have are Salted Honey Butter and Campfire Salted Caramel.

Ingredients
Butter (milk), Sugar, Syrup, Cream (milk), Water, Halen Môn Pure Sea Salt PDO (2%), Caramel extract (0.5%).
